Output cac31b86aeb4958c88f53136e7a1b580f025ec8f357f28f6c3410dbaa53e421f:1

value
344896
script pubkey
OP_0 OP_PUSHBYTES_20 2976bf0327ab17fefb1d613e2c08dec5562222af
address
ltc1q99mt7qe84vtla7cavylzczx7c4tzyg40uemrzc
transaction
cac31b86aeb4958c88f53136e7a1b580f025ec8f357f28f6c3410dbaa53e421f
spent
true